Output 2684fc478f3683d0fe75d0b59fb007041ed0b0a7efda91acb48f10952c8abc17:0

value
784009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85576cd701d32c3ad3c713b2b538af4b66685960 OP_EQUAL
address
3Dr4XTqWWeBt8xxZ9Kgbesp7dWfDMkZLqq
transaction
2684fc478f3683d0fe75d0b59fb007041ed0b0a7efda91acb48f10952c8abc17